How Our Garage Water Removal Process Works
We understand that every water damage situation is unique, and our team is trained to handle even the toughest cases. Our process involves a thorough assessment of the damage, followed by a customized plan to extract the water, dry the area, and restore your garage to its original condition.
Step 1: Assessment and Containment
We’ll send a team of experts to your location to assess the damage and contain the affected area.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ring the safety of your family.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to contain the water and prevent it from spreading to other areas of your home.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Next, we’ll use powerful pumps and vacuum equipment to extract the water from your garage. This step is critical in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old and mildew growth. Our team will work efficiently to extract as much water as possible, ensuring your garage is dry and safe.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water has been extracted, we’ll use advanced drying equipment to remove any remaining moisture from your garage. This step is crucial in preventing mold and mildew growth and ensuring your garage is safe and healthy. Our team will monitor the drying process to ensure it’s done correctly and efficiently.
Step 4: Restoration and Repair
The final step is to restore your garage to its original condition. Our team will repair any damaged walls, floors, or ceilings, and ensure your garage is safe and functional. We’ll also provide you with a comprehensive report outlining the work we’ve done and any recommendations for future maintenance.

Garage Water Removal Cost In Val Vista Lakes, AZ
The cost of garage water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Val Vista Lakes, AZ. These are estimates, not guarantees. Our team will provide a comprehensive assessment and estimate before starting any work.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Drying and dehumidification |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Restoration and rep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Mold remediation |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Containment and cleanup |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Final inspection and report |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|

Can I use bleach to clean up water damage?
No, it’s not recommended to use bleach to clean up water damage. Bleach can damage surfaces, discolor fabrics, and even create hazardous fumes. Our team will use specialized equipment and cleaning solutions to safely and effectively clean up the damage.
